S7 PLC controllers: customized expandability

PLCs don’t just perform open-loop control these days, they also handle

  • Closed-loop control,
  • Positioning,
  • Counting, proportioning,
  • Valve control and much more.

For this purpose, there are intelligent I/O modules. They are microprocessor-controlled and execute time-critical special tasks completely autonomously, and they have a direct connection to the process via their own input/output channels. This avoids additional loads for the CPU.

Distributed I/Os

If it is necessary to bridge large distances between the process and the I/O modules, the wiring can become very complex and susceptible to faults. If a modular and flexible automation system is required, we recommend use of distributed I/O systems:

  • With the distributed I/O system ET 200, remote I/O devices, small control systems and numerous other field devices can be operated remotely from the process location up to a distance of 23 km. The connected devices are interconnected via the fast PROFIBUS DP fieldbus to EN 50 170.

Open communication

The productivity of any manufacturing system depends to a great extent on the flexibility of the control systems used. Decentralization means increased flexibility but also an increased need for devices to exchange data with each other and with a host computer.

SIMATIC offers a choice of two solutions for this purpose:

  • Direct point-to-point connection from CPU to CPU or via communication processors where only a few nodes are to be linked
  • Communication via the Industrial Ethernet or PROFIBUS local area networks where larger numbers of programmable controllers are to be linked.
